Awful GA experience all around. Do not fly here unless you fly commercial. They charge $40 security fees, dont waive ramp fees unless you buy at least 15 gallons, and they dont open when they say they do which leads to pilots standing outside freezing while they call the FBO over and over and over again, with no backup number on the voicemail. It was $108 for nine gallons of gas!
